The Emir of Ilorin, Alhaji (Dr) Ibrahim Sulu-Gambari, has described the appointment of DIG Kayode Egbetokun as the acting Loiñnspector-General of Police (IGP) as a reward for diligence, hardwork, and patriotism.
Alhaji Sulu-Gambari, who is also the Chairman of Kwara State Council
of Chiefs said this on Tuesday in Ilorin in a congratulatory message
issued by his spokesman, Mallam Abdulazeez Arowona.
The Emir noted that DIG Egbetokun is a detrabalised Nigerian whose
commitment to the security architecture and protection of lives and
property of the people is above the bar.
The royal father noted that the tenure of Egbetokun as the
Commissioner of Police in Kwara State (January 2019 -December 2020)
was monumental due to his unwavering efforts toward combating crime
and criminality across the state without bias.
